How they compare

Switzerland currently reports 1.26 kilograms per animal against 1.23 kilograms per animal in Singapore, a difference of 0.03 kilograms per animal.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 64 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Singapore ahead.

Singapore ranks 111th and Switzerland ranks 108th of 199 countries.

Singapore has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Singapore Switzerland Difference Ahead
1960s 2 kilograms per animal 1.2 kilograms per animal 0.7961 kilograms per animal Singapore
1970s 2 kilograms per animal 1.22 kilograms per animal 0.7791 kilograms per animal Singapore
1980s 2 kilograms per animal 1.21 kilograms per animal 0.7905 kilograms per animal Singapore
1990s 2 kilograms per animal 1.22 kilograms per animal 0.7785 kilograms per animal Singapore
2000s 2 kilograms per animal 1.23 kilograms per animal 0.7734 kilograms per animal Singapore
2010s 1.77 kilograms per animal 1.28 kilograms per animal 0.4918 kilograms per animal Singapore
2020s 1.33 kilograms per animal 1.26 kilograms per animal 0.0738 kilograms per animal Singapore

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
